    One man is dead after a fatal workplace incident in Stephenville on Monday. RCMP Cpl Jolene Garland says police were called to the Northern Harvest Smolt Ltd  10:30 Monday (January 20th) morning. A 58 year old man had died. RCMP, Occupational Health and Safety, as well as the Chief Medical Examiner continue to investigate. No other details are available at this time.
